Research Abstract |
We presented a novel concept for vector holograms called three-dimensional vector holograms. The three-dimensional vector holograms were recorded in photoreactive liquid crystalline materials with initial alignment. By considering an effect that the propagation velocity of light in anisotropic media depends on the polarization state, we induced higher-order molecular reorientation with periodicity, and observed their optical properties. As a result, it was demonstrated that the three-dimensional vector holograms exhibit many interesting features.
